Output 101b4ece74ecff1456a486287221632de7bdbb05765fbace42b7eac69cbbd4ba:155

value
615179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 164d5975f5683a709d0174b83594ac6a50754902 OP_EQUAL
address
33iwT6fTSSHvd1pXMQ13Ge927DGrBn5if4
transaction
101b4ece74ecff1456a486287221632de7bdbb05765fbace42b7eac69cbbd4ba
confirmations
156610
spent
true